Versatility is one of the trademarks of the Evo N800c. Its hot-swappable proprietary MultiBay, for instance, accepts a long list of options: a floppy drive, a second hard drive, a battery, the aforementioned weight saver, or various optical drives such as a DVD/CD drive
The silver bulge on the lid, called the MultiPort, is also useful. It lets you connect to multiple wireless standards such as 802.11b (Wi-Fi) or Bluetooth. Compaq also plans to migrate the MultiPort technology to future wireless standards, such as 802.11g. One small quibble with the MultiPort module is that it sticks out above the rest of the notebook. If you have to flip the Evo on its lid to add more memory (for instance), it rocks a little and doesn't lay flat.
